Adding the System Manager root certificate to the Trusted Root Certification Authorities list

Procedure

  1. Log on to the server where Avaya Control Manager is installed.
  2. Click Start > Run.
  3. In the Run dialog box, type mmc and click OK.
  4. On the Console screen, click File > Add/Remove Snap-in.
  5. On the Add or Remove Snap-ins screen, select Certificates from the Available snap-ins list and click Add >.
  6. On the Certificates Snap-in screen, select Computer account and click Next.
  7. On the Select Computer screen, select Local computer and click Finish.
  8. Click OK.
  9. On the Console screen, in the navigation pane, expand Certificates.
  10. Right-click Trusted Root Certification Authorities and click All Tasks > Import.
  11. On the Certificate Import Wizard screen, perform the following steps:
    1. Click Next.
    2. Browse to the location where you downloaded the System Manager root certificate.

      For more information about obtaining the root certificate from System Manager, see Downloading the root certificate from System Manager in this chapter.

    3. Select the certificate and click Next.
    4. Select Place all certificates in the following store and click Next.
    5. Click Browse and select Trusted Root Certification Authorities.
    6. Click Next.
    7. Click Finish.
